WebThe graph of the equation y = x 2, shown below, is a parabola. (Note that this is a quadratic function in standard form with a = 1 and b = c = 0.) In the graph, the highest or lowest point of a parabola is the vertex. The vertex of the graph of y = x 2 is (0, 0). If a > 0 in f (x) = a x 2 + b x + c, the parabola opens upward. WebStep 1: Verify the given graph is that of a parabola. A parabola has a "U" shape and can be facing up or down. The domain of a parabola is always all real numbers (sometimes written (− ∞, ∞) or x ∈ R). The domain is all real numbers because every single number on the x−axis results in a valid output for the function (a quadratic).

WebMar 27, 2016 · A vertical parabola has its axis of symmetry at x = h, and the vertex is (h, v).With this information, you can find the focus and directrix. The focus is the distance from the vertex to the focus is 1/(4a), where a can be found in the equation of the parabola (it is the scalar in front of the parentheses).
